Summary In this conversation, Robin Seyr and Ted discuss the evolving geopolitical landscape and its implications for Bitcoin adoption. They reflect on the highlights of the past year, including significant political events and the increasing acceptance of Bitcoin by nation-states. The discussion also covers the evolution of Bitcoin education, the potential risks of rapid adoption, and the environmental impacts of Bitcoin mining. Ted shares his philosophical views on AI and Bitcoin, suggesting that both technologies may complement each other in the future. The conversation concludes with insights on Bitcoin's potential to displace traditional assets and the importance of grassroots movements in spreading Bitcoin awareness.
